1. Production Introduction for ZB Series Self-Priming Centrifugal Water Pumps: 
WZB self-priming pump is divided into single phase and three-phase asynchronous types with built-in protection device. The pump is divided into centrifugal impeller and worm casing structures with self-priming function. Single-face mechanic sealing is mounted between pump and motor."0" shaped oil-proof rubber seating ring is used at each stationary port as static sealing.

2. Application for ZB Series Self-Priming Centrifugal Water Pumps
This series pump is a new type of ideal economical pump, widely used in pumping water, increasing water pressure, garden irrigation, water supply for vegetable green houses, industrial mining enterprises and aquatic breeding fields etc.

3. Work Conditions for ZB Series Self-Priming Centrifugal Water Pumps
The pump can work properly and continuously under following operational conditions:
1.Medium is not corrosive.Sand contents should be max.0.10% by volume and granular size should be max.0.20mm.
2.Medium temperature shouldn’t be over 40°C and PH should be 6.5-8.5.
3.Power frequency should be 50Hz,single phase voltage 220V, three-phase voltage 380V,and voltage fluctuation should be 0.9-1.1 times than the rated.

Q: What is the principle of a turbopump?
The working conditions of the turbine are different from those of the medium used, so the structure of the turbine is varied, but the basic working principle is similar. The most important component of a turbine is a rotating element (rotor or impeller) mounted on a turbine shaft with blades uniformly arranged along the circumference. The energy of the fluid is converted into kinetic energy in the flow through the nozzle, and when the fluid passes through the rotor, the fluid impacts the blade and drives the rotor to rotate, thus driving the turbine shaft to rotate. The turbine shaft drives the other machinery directly or through the transmission mechanism, and outputs mechanical work.
